JAPANESE WAVES MOSAIC CROCHET WRITTEN PATTERN:
I love all things Japanese! The Japanese waves are the rhythmic ebb and flow of the ocean, capturing its dynamic energy and serene power. Allow the graceful movement and captivating depth of these motifs to infuse your work with tranquility and strength.
Pattern Notes:
Main Repeat throughout the pattern is in between the brackets.
- The LCM (least common multiple) in this pattern is quite large. So the minimum blanket width is 227 sts.
- Repeat the brackets however many times as indicated.
Full Blanket Pattern:
Continue working Row 1 on top of the last completed row from the previous pattern on this and throughout. You can add an extra decorative row between if you’d like to spice it up a bit too!
← Row 1 (RS): With Color A, BBS in 1st stitch, ch 1, BLOsc x225, ch 1, EBS in last stitch (227 stitches).
← Row 2 (RS): With Color B, BBS in 1st Stitch, ch 1, BLOsc x225,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 3 (RS): With Color A, BBS in 1st stitch, ch 1, BLOsc x225,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 4 (RS): With Color B, BBS in 1st Stitch, ch 1, BLOsc x5, [FLOdc x10, BLOsc x6] 13 times, FLOdc x10, BLOsc x2,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 5 (RS): With Color A, BBS in 1st stitch, ch 1, FLOdc x5, [BLOsc x10, FLOdc x6] 13 times, BLOsc x10, FLOdc x2,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 6 (RS): With Color B, BBS in 1st Stitch, ch 1, BLOsc x7, [FLOdc x7, BLOsc x9] 13 times, FLOdc x7, BLOsc x3,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 7 (RS): With Color A, BBS in 1st stitch, ch 1, FLOdc x7, [BLOsc x7, FLOdc x9] 13 times, BLOsc x7, FLOdc x3,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 8 (RS): With Color B, BBS in 1st Stitch, ch 1, BLOsc x8, [FLOdc x6, BLOsc x10] 13 times, FLOdc x6, BLOsc x3,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 9 (RS): With Color A, BBS in 1st stitch, ch 1, FLOdc x8, [BLOsc x6, FLOdc x10] 13 times, BLOsc x6, FLOdc x3,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 10 (RS): With Color B, BBS in 1st Stitch, ch 1, BLOsc x9, [FLOdc x4, BLOsc x12] 13 times, FLOdc x4, BLOsc x4,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 11 (RS): With Color A, BBS in 1st stitch, ch 1, FLOdc x9, [BLOsc x4, FLOdc x12] 13 times, BLOsc x4, FLOdc x4,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 12 (RS): With Color B, BBS in 1st Stitch, ch 1, BLOsc x9, [FLOdc x4, BLOsc x12] 13 times, FLOdc x4, BLOsc x4,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 13 (RS): With Color A, BBS in 1st stitch, ch 1, FLOdc x2, [BLOsc x3, FLOdc x4, BLOsc x4, FLOdc x5] 13 times, BLOsc x3, FLOdc x4, BLOsc x4, FLOdc x4,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 14 (RS): With Color B, BBS in 1st Stitch, ch 1, BLOsc x2, [FLOdc x1, BLOsc x6, FLOdc x3, BLOsc x6] 13 times, FLOdc x1, BLOsc x6, FLOdc x3, BLOsc x5,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 15 (RS): With Color A, BBS in 1st stitch, ch 1, FLOdc x1, [BLOsc x2, FLOdc x5, BLOsc x4, FLOdc x5] 14 times,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 16 (RS): With Color B, BBS in 1st Stitch, ch 1, BLOsc x1, [FLOdc x1, BLOsc x6, FLOdc x3, BLOsc x6] 14 times,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 17 (RS): With Color A, BBS in 1st stitch, ch 1, FLOdc x1, [BLOsc x2, FLOdc x4, BLOsc x4, FLOdc x6] 14 times,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 18 (RS): With Color B, BBS in 1st Stitch, ch 1, BLOsc x1, [FLOdc x2, BLOsc x4, FLOdc x3, BLOsc x7] 14 times,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 19 (RS): With Color A, BBS in 1st stitch, ch 1, FLOdc x1, [BLOsc x9, FLOdc x7] 14 times,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 20 (RS): With Color B, BBS in 1st Stitch, ch 1, BLOsc x2, [FLOdc x7, BLOsc x9] 13 times, FLOdc x7, BLOsc x8,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 21 (RS): With Color A, BBS in 1st stitch, ch 1, FLOdc x2, [BLOsc x7, FLOdc x9] 13 times, BLOsc x7, FLOdc x8,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.
← Row 22 (RS): With Color A, BBS in 1st stitch, ch 1, BLOsc x225, ch 1, EBS in last stitch.Total: BBS 22, BLOsc x3079, FLOdc x1871, EBS x22.
